Well-Known American Economist Condemns US-Israeli Actions
During an interview with a media host, the economist strongly criticized recent remarks made by the US president, who had defended a military operation as a justified response to Iran’s supposed nuclear intentions. The economist rejected this reasoning entirely, portraying the campaign as both unlawful and strategically ineffective.
”Iran is not a guilty party in this, it’s the victim of aggression,” Sachs said, calling the operation devastating, illegal, and ineffective.
He emphasized that Iran’s top religious authority has long opposed the development of nuclear weapons, pointing to consistent declarations over the years.
”The supreme leader famously, unless someone is living in a cave for the past 20 years, said ‘No’ to the weapons,” he said, referring to a religious ruling from the early 2000s.
The economist further highlighted that Iran has shown a sustained willingness to engage diplomatically over an extended period, rather than recently or temporarily.
”Iran had wanted to negotiate, not for the last week, not for the last month, but for the last 15 years,” Sachs added, noting that Tehran opened its nuclear program to UN inspections under the 2015 Joint Comprehensive Plan of Action (JCPOA), an agreement between Iran and major world powers which placed strict limits on Tehran’s nuclear program.
Despite this, the agreement was abandoned by the United States during the president’s earlier term in office. Although diplomatic efforts resumed more recently, the US leadership later claimed that Iran had refused all chances to finalize a new deal.
According to the economist, the withdrawal from the agreement undermined a framework that had effectively restricted Iran’s nuclear capabilities.
According to Sachs, the US president “has ripped up the agreement which absolutely prevented Iran from having a nuclear weapon that they didn’t even want.”
